Comparison of polyglactic and polyglycolic acid sutures in reproductive tissue.

作者信息

Riddick D H, DeGrazia C T, Maenza R M

出版信息

Fertil Steril. 1977 Nov;28(11):1220-5. doi: 10.1016/s0015-0282(16)42920-1.

Abstract

Polyglactic acid and polyglycolic acid suture materials were compared in rat uterine and abdominal wall tissues for inflammatory response and tissue fibrosis. By 90 days after surgery, the tissue inflammatory reaction and fibrosis were significantly less in response to polyglactic acid suture (Vicryl) in both uterus and skin as compared with the response to polyglycolic acid (Dexon). In addition, the over-all tissue response in skin was significantly greater than that in uterus for both suture materials. The potential importance of tissue fibrosis--particularly in oviductal surgery, over and above the formation of adhesions between one organ and another--is emphasized. It is concluded that (1) the magnitude of tissue response to suture material varies for different tissues, (2) the degree of tissue wall fibrosis does not necessarily correspond to external tissue adhesions, (3) adhesions are maximal at the surgical knots regardless of the suture material used, and (4) polyglactic acid suture material may be preferable to polyglycolic acid suture material for infertility surgery, in which a minimum of tissue reaction is imperative.

摘要

在大鼠子宫和腹壁组织中,对聚乳酸和聚乙醇酸缝合材料的炎症反应和组织纤维化进行了比较。术后90天时,与聚乙醇酸(Dexon)相比,聚乳酸缝线(Vicryl)在子宫和皮肤中引起的组织炎症反应和纤维化明显更少。此外,对于两种缝合材料,皮肤中的总体组织反应均明显大于子宫中的反应。强调了组织纤维化的潜在重要性——特别是在输卵管手术中,除了一个器官与另一个器官之间形成粘连之外。得出的结论是:(1)不同组织对缝合材料的组织反应程度不同;(2)组织壁纤维化程度不一定与外部组织粘连相对应;(3)无论使用何种缝合材料,手术结处的粘连都是最大的;(4)对于不育手术而言,聚乳酸缝合材料可能比聚乙醇酸缝合材料更可取,因为不育手术必须将组织反应降至最低。
